Understanding Green Infrastructure in Portland OR

Portland, OR, is renowned for its commitment to environmental sustainability, and a significant part of this lies in its green infrastructure planning. This urban forest city has embraced nature as an integral part of its development, thanks to the expertise of local arborists and urban planners. Green infrastructure in Portland refers to the strategic integration of natural features like trees, parks, green roofs, and water bodies into the built environment. It’s a holistic approach that goes beyond traditional park design, focusing on functional ecosystems that provide multiple benefits to the community and the city’s ecosystem.
The city’s arborists play a vital role in this process by ensuring the health and diversity of Portland’s urban forest. They work closely with planners to incorporate trees into new developments, enhance existing green spaces, and create interconnected networks of green infrastructure. This approach not only improves air quality and reduces the urban heat island effect but also promotes biodiversity, enhances water quality, and provides residents with a more vibrant and livable environment. Portland’s commitment to green infrastructure is a model for other cities, demonstrating that sustainable urban development can thrive when nature is embraced as an integral part of city planning.

Integrating Nature into Urban Planning

In urban planning, integrating nature is a game-changer that can transform bustling cities into vibrant, livable spaces. Just look at what a Portland OR arborist might point out: by incorporating green infrastructure, such as parks, gardens, and green roofs, cities can enhance their overall sustainability and resilience. These natural elements not only provide aesthetic benefits but also offer ecological services like improved air quality, stormwater management, and habitat creation for local wildlife.
For instance, Portland has pioneered innovative green infrastructure projects that showcase the power of nature in urban settings. Its extensive network of parks, tree-lined streets, and green corridors demonstrate how thoughtfully designed natural solutions can revitalize neighborhoods, foster community engagement, and create a healthier, happier cityscape—all while minimizing the environmental impact of urban development.
Benefits for City Residents and Ecosystems

Green infrastructure planning offers a multitude of benefits for both city residents and ecosystems, as showcased by successful initiatives in cities like Portland, OR. Arborists play a pivotal role in designing and implementing these strategies, integrating natural elements into urban landscapes. By prioritizing green spaces, permeable surfaces, and sustainable water management, Portland has transformed its urban fabric, resulting in improved air quality, reduced heat island effects, and enhanced biodiversity.
For residents, this translates to healthier living environments with lower noise levels and increased access to nature. Ecosystems, in turn, benefit from restored habitats that support native plant and animal life. The strategic placement of green infrastructure also helps mitigate flooding and improves water quality, demonstrating a holistic approach to urban planning that benefits both people and the natural world, as exemplified by Portland’s arborist-led efforts.

Case Studies: Successful Projects in Portland

In Portland, Oregon, green infrastructure planning has been a game-changer, with numerous successful projects highlighting the city’s commitment to environmental sustainability. One standout example is the Portland Park Department’s initiative to integrate natural solutions into urban landscapes. By collaborating with local arborists and ecologists, they’ve transformed various parks into vibrant ecosystems that support biodiversity and improve water quality. The revitalized Washington Park, for instance, boasts a meticulously designed network of rain gardens, native plant habitats, and strategically placed trees, all contributing to a more resilient and aesthetically pleasing urban environment.
These projects demonstrate the city’s ability to balance environmental conservation with public recreation and urban development. Portland’s arborists play a pivotal role in these transformations by ensuring the proper selection, placement, and care of trees that thrive in the region’s unique climate. Their expertise fosters the growth of robust tree canopies, providing shade, reducing urban heat islands, and enhancing overall quality of life for residents. These successful case studies in Portland serve as a blueprint for other cities worldwide seeking to embrace green infrastructure planning.
